Modular Network Interface Device (NID) Solutions

Cablcon Network Interface Device (NID) solutions support fiber and copper distribution requirements across indoor and outdoor network environments. Available in wall-mount and pole-mount configurations, each NID provides a customizable demarcation-point enclosure that can incorporate fiber adapters, splice cassettes, DC feed-through terminal blocks, surge protection devices and copper adapters such as RJ45 bulkheads.

Applications

  • DAS remote nodes
  • 5G small cells
  • Telecommunications closets
  • Outside-plant patching and splicing applications

Enclosure Options

Polycarbonate NID enclosures are available in multiple dimensions and feature a light-gray gloss finish. Indoor and outdoor configurations allow the enclosure, mounting style and internal components to be selected around the application requirements.

Certifications & Construction

Environmental Protection

  • NEMA 4X
  • IP66
  • Closed-cell neoprene channel gasket
  • UL 50 / cUL
  • Outdoor UV exposure rating: UL F1
  • Flame rating: UL 94 5VA

Mechanical & Thermal

  • ASTM D648
  • ASTM D790
  • Operating temperature information listed from -40°F to 265°F
